MtF 2y hormones
First pic was taken sometime in 2017-2018. It's hard to believe that's the "same" person. It's really not, but yeah. I don't even see that person anymore. It's crazy how much I have changed, maybe not physically, I don't know, but just as a woman. I guess I'm not the best judge of how much I've changed physically because I don't think I look ANYTHING like that person before, but I'm sure others still see "him".
I now see the girl I have felt like since I was a child. The woman I never imagined I would become in my wildest dreams. My face is MINE. Hormones have given me that. Whereas before I couldn't even look in a mirror, I now love the person I see. I IDENTIFY with that person instead of shunning her.
I feel like the biggest change in me is honestly my mouth and eyes. The smile for sure. I know that's not a direct cause of hormones but it sure is a side effect! And those deadeyes are gone! They're more open to, and full of, life.
If nothing else, I want to encourage people. It is within reach to see the person you are on the inside reflected in the mirror. To get the continuity of self we all so desperately need. It takes time and patience. But the journey is more about the process, not so much about the results. There's nothing like the feeling of getting to be YOURSELF and seeing yourself TRANSFORM. It's truly the greatest blessing I have ever experienced.
